Any changes in reliability or tuning?

The only difference I found was that you havta be extra careful with the needle, the heavier element will hang in and you can hurt stuff where the hotter plugs will act as a fuse.

Yes the plug is But the Packing used & the wire Is Not, Odonnell 289 289T Has a Double wad packing & can stand a lot of abuse before failure, MC8 is no were as stable on the wire as a MC9. Small motors dont seem to care. BIG BLOCK 91 & 101 Motors do.
